is this a 1st gen or 2nd gen motor?
i'm not sure how the cummins engine plant followed along the lines of production with the Ram and their industrial line, but i found a motor locally for a decent price, couldn't find too much info on it though..
turbo is included...and he mentioned it's perhaps a rotary pump?
Date of Manufacture: 6/14/94
Engine Serial No.: 48205654
CPL No.: 856
let me know if anyone has any info..

I case you guys don't realize it, the CPL table for the 6B's takes up almost 3 pages in the book, there's quite a few different versions and setups, although most of them are similar the major difference being pump settings. There's at least 4 different pumps they came equiped with, the rotary Bosch VE, rotary Lucas CAV, inline Bosch P, and inline Nippondenso EP-9.
